From the Publisher

How are boys and girls different? What is happening inside our bodies? Why do people make love? What is sex? How are babies made? How are babies born? For preteens who are ready for basic but complete answers to these often perplexing questions, Sex and Babies: First Facts tells the fascinating story of sexuality and reproduction. And for parents, an afterword discusses the importance of sex education within the family and offers a wealth of advice on what to say and when to say it.

About the Author

Jane Annunziata, PsyD, is a clinical psychologist with a private practice specializing in children and families in McLean, Virginia. Dr. Annunziata taught and supervised at multiple universities. As a writer, she has contributed parent guidance sections to many children’s books on such varied topics as shyness, parental depression, ambivalence, and a new baby in the family. She is the author of of many books for children including Shy Spaghetti and Excited Eggs and Sometimes I'm Scared. â€‹ Marc Nemiroff is a psychologist in Maryland.  He earned his doctorate at Catholic University and is a graduate from a three-year writing program offered by New Directions in Writing from the Washington Center for Psychoanalysis.  He has held faculty positions at the Washington School of Psychiatry, George Washington University Doctor of Psychology Program, and he was a long-time adviser to the Children's Book Division of American Psychological Association.  He served as Consultant to The Reginald S. Lourie Center for Infants and Young Children. He is the author of of many books for children including Shy Spaghetti and Excited Eggs and Sometimes I'm Scared.  Visit Dr. Nemiroff at www.marcnemiroff.com. Denise Ortakales holds a degree in illustration from the Art Institute of Boston and teaches art at McIntosh College. Her award-winning paper sculpture illustrations have enlivened the pages of children's magazines such as Spider, Ladybug, and Cobblestone, as well as many grown-up publications, including Consumer Reports and the Utne Reader. She is the co-illustrator of Sex and Babies: First Facts. She lives in New Hampshire with her husband and two sons. Visit her at www.deniseortakales.com and follow her on Twitter: @DeniseOrtakales and on Instagram: @DeniseOrtakales. Maureen Tracy Patrolia is an accomplished portraitist and landscape artist with a degree in illustration from the University of Massachusetts in Dartmouth. Also a preschool teacher, she says that her work is often inspired by her young students, as well as her many nieces and nephews. She lives in Plymouth Massachusetts, with her husband and two dogs. Sex and Babies: First Facts is her second book.

When I was looking for a book to address this with my at the time very young child -7ish(I went through it with his younger sister who didn't believe a word of it) who had some questions, I looked at dozens of books and rejected most. This book did a great job of answering the questions without generating worry or questions that they didn't have until later (12, 13 years old) I didn't like the title at the time, but the very beginning of the book states that there are two meanings of sex, gender and sexual intercourse, then goes on to state that they will be using the term sexual intercourse as the proper term for the rest of the book. It gives all the facts without trying to be funny about it, proper terminology without being clinical. Just bare bones - really what most kids want to know. Now that I've been looking for some help for the same child, now 12, dealing with making sense of all the overinformation of the school friends - His questions and curiosities go in more depth. Many of the books go into, maturbation, attraction to the same gender, oral and anal sex, choosing to have sex or not, defining petting, STDs unwanted pregnancies, abortions.......Ugh, I truly think my 12 year old is too young to be thinking about any of it, but unfortunately, he has many questions thanks to friends. Knowing he'll get the answers somewhere, I'd rather know he's getting accurate information and letting him know I don't expect him to be the source of the information for others. So, if you have a teenager that has been hearing way too much, then this book is a great start, but they unfortunately probably have more questions that you can choose to address or not.FYI - my kid asks and tells much more than most - but if your child is the same age, just because they aren't telling you doesn't mean they're not hearing it. We live in a very nice "sheltered" area, so if they're hearing it in "Mayberry", chances are...

I've always been straightforward with my daughter, who is now 11, about her body. She is well informed about puberty, periods and such. I was struggling with how to talk to her about sex since she is still rather innocent in her knowledge. Many books on sex include topics like STDs, masturbation, oral sex, etc., which just seemed too advanced for her at this stage. Then I found this book - Sex and Babies...First Facts - and it was exactly what I was looking for! Very factual and straight forward. The illustrations are very much in keeping with the tone of the book. Other books I researched had cartoon illustrations, which seemed inappropriate and ridiculous. The reality of sex was shocking enough for my daughter that anything over and above what was included in this book would have been way over the top for the stage she is in. As she matures, I will certainly tackle the other issues, but for now this book was perfect. If you are looking for a way to explain the facts of sex to your child in a basic way, get this book! You will not be disappointed!
